Conditions such as high levels of erythropoesis, iron deficiency and tissue hypoxia inhibit hepcidin expression. Whereas systemic infection or inflammation (especially involving the cytokine IL-6) or increased circulating iron levels stimulate hepcidin expression. 1134:
protoporphyrin, providing an indirect measurement of the zinc-protoporphyrin complex. The level of free erythrocyte protoporphyrin is expressed in either μg/dl of whole blood or μg/dl of red blood cells. An iron insufficiency in the bone marrow can be detected very early by a rise in free erythrocyte protoporphyrin.

During haemoglobin synthesis, trace amounts of zinc will be incorporated into protoporphyrin in the place of iron which is lacking. Protoporphyrin can be separated from its zinc moiety and measured as free erythrocyte

Treatment should take into account the cause and severity of the condition. If the iron-deficiency anemia is a result of blood loss or another underlying cause, treatment is geared toward addressing the underlying cause. is a peptide hormone produced in the liver that is responsible for regulating iron levels in the body. Hepcidin decreases the amount of iron available for erythropoesis (red blood cell production). Hepcidin binds to and induces the degradation of

is a less common cause of iron-deficiency anemia, but many gastrointestinal disorders can reduce the body's ability to absorb iron. There are different mechanisms that may be present.

Within the United States, iron-deficiency anemia affects about 2% of adult males, 10.5% of White women, and 20% of African-American and Mexican-American women.

When the amount of iron needed by the body exceeds the amount of iron that is readily available, the body can use iron stores (

Iron deficiency in pregnancy appears to cause long-term and irreversible cognitive problems in the baby. 692: 3427:"Usefulness of the serum ferritin concentration in the detection of iron deficiency in a general hospital" 751: 5056: 4930: 4794: 4749: 1141:. It is very important not to treat people with thalassemia with an iron supplement, as this can lead to 1114: 1106: 1049: 1008: 998: 933:

Menstrual bleeding is a common cause of iron deficiency anemia in women of child-bearing age. Women with

Iron from food is absorbed into the bloodstream in the small intestine, primarily in the

Frequent blood donors are also at risk for developing iron deficiency anemia. When
